What is the role of empathy statements in objection handling?

Empathy statements are about showing the customer you understand where they’re coming from. They communicate understanding, validate feelings, reduce resistance, and build trust. When you acknowledge their concerns—without arguing or rushing to a solution—the customer relaxes, becomes more open to discussion, and you’re better positioned to address the real issues with information and options. Empathy isn’t about making promises or softening the truth; it’s a way to connect so the facts can land more effectively. It also helps you uncover specifics behind the objection, guiding you to the most relevant response. For example, saying “I can see why this would feel risky, and I want to help you feel confident about the choice” sets a cooperative tone. The idea that empathy is optional or manipulative is incorrect; genuine empathy enhances credibility and success in handling objections.
